Second top 10 in the sprint for Hugo Page

This Friday 1st of September, Hugo Page obtained his second top 10 in the Tour of Spain, his first Grand Tour, at the end of the seventh stage between Utiel and Oliva.

Team Intermarché-Circus-Wanty stayed around the young 22 year old Frenchman, the protected rider in case of a sprint in this Vuelta, to prepare him for a new bunch sprint on this parcours without any difficulty.

In the final 10 kilometer, the train made its way to the lead of the peloton until positioning Page just after the red flag. Seventh in Tarragona on day four, he finished in eight place this time in Oliva after 200 kilometer of racing. 

“It was beneficial for me that the intensity of today’s stage was lower than the previous days, because after a feeling of fatigue at the start this morning it went better kilometer by kilometer. I told Boy van Poppel during the stage that I was really focused and eager to do a good performance in the sprint. My teammates were incredibly strong, we were undoubtedly the best team today in the final. With his fantastic work in the last kilometer, Boy confirmed once again that I can trust him blindly. Unfortunately, when he finished his job, I doubted a little and consequently got boxed in in the last corner so I wasn’t able to produce my effort in the sprint. It is a disappointment, because this is a missed opportunity but above all because I couldn’t reward the team. But I learned lessons and I am already looking forward to the next sprint.”
